Are you wondering when to register for swimming classes in Sunnyvale? The answer is simple—the sooner, the better! Swimming is not only a fun activity, but it’s also an essential skill that can save lives.

Water safety is important for people of all ages, especially for toddlers and young children. Sadly, drowning is one of the leading causes of death in children between the ages of 1-4. But according to a recent study, enrolling in formal swimming lessons can reduce the risk of drowning by as much as 88%!

So, what types of classes do we offer?

  • Water acclimation. These classes are perfect for those who are just starting out on their swimming journey. They provide a gentle introduction to the water and help swimmers feel comfortable and safe. Through fun activities like splashing and singing, instructors work to reduce any potential for tears and build confidence in the water.
  • Water survival. Once swimmers have acclimated to the water, they can move on to learning survival skills. In these classes, swimmers build on their existing skills to learn how to explore the water independently. They will learn important safety skills, such as the back float and swim strokes, which are essential for staying safe in the water.
  • Stroke development. More advanced swimmers are ready to learn swimming strokes. These classes focus on perfecting the four main swimming strokes: freestyle, backstroke, breaststroke, and butterfly. Instructors work with swimmers to refine their techniques and improve their overall performance in the water.
